Converter Texto em Número no Excel: Guia Prático para Otimizar Seus Dados
No mundo dos negócios, administração, ou mesmo no dia a dia pessoal, o Excel é uma ferramenta indispensável para organizar, calcular e analisar dados. Contudo, muitas vezes nos deparamos com uma situação comum: dados que deveriam estar em formato numérico estão sendo interpretados pelo Excel como texto. Essa incompatibilidade pode comprometer os cálculos, análises e relatórios que você precisa realizar.
Neste artigo, apresentaremos um guia completo sobre como converter texto em número no Excel, abordando técnicas simples e eficazes para otimizar seus dados. Você aprenderá desde métodos básicos até recursos avançados, garantindo maior precisão e eficiência no seu trabalho com planilhas eletrônicas.

Por que o Excel interpreta dados como texto?
Antes de mergulhar nas soluções, é importante entender por que o Excel às vezes interpreta valores numéricos como texto. Algumas causas comuns incluem:
- Importação de dados de fontes externas: Planilhas exportadas de outros programas frequentemente apresentam esses problemas.
- Presença de espaços ou caracteres invisíveis: Como espaços extras, vírgulas, pontos, ou símbolos.
- Formato de célula incorreto: A célula pode estar configurada como “Texto” manualmente.
- Uso de fórmulas ou funções que retornam resultados como texto.
Reconhecendo o problema, podemos escolher a abordagem mais adequada para resolvê-lo.
Método 1: Utilizar a funcionalidade "Converter em Número"
O próprio Excel oferece uma ferramenta rápida para essa conversão:
Passo a passo:
- Selecione as células com os dados que estão como texto.
- Observe se aparece um ícone de aviso ao lado das células selecionadas (um triângulo amarelo com um símbolo de exclamação).
- Clique nesse ícone.
- No menu suspenso, clique em "Converter em Número".
"A utilização dessa opção é a mais rápida e indicada para pequenos volumes de dados." — Especialistas em Excel dizem que, para tarefas rápidas, essa ferramenta é altamente eficiente.
Método 2: Multiplicar por 1 ou usar um valor absoluto
Quando o método acima não funciona, você pode forçar a conversão por meio de multiplicação ou funções:
Opção A: Multiplicar por 1
Na célula ao lado, insira a fórmula:
=A1*1Depois, arraste para aplicar às demais células. Isso converte o texto em número automaticamente.
Opção B: Usar a função VALOR()
A função VALOR() converte texto que representa números em valores numéricos reais:
=VALOR(A1)Essa fórmula também pode ser aplicada às células necessárias para realizar a conversão.
Método 3: Utilizar a função Texto para Colunas
Essa técnica é útil especialmente quando há uma lista de valores em uma única coluna com problemas de formatação.
Passo a passo:
- Selecione a coluna com os dados.
- Vá até a aba Dados e clique em Texto para Colunas.
- No assistente, escolha Delimitado ou Largura fixa, conforme seu caso, clique em Avançar.
- Sem alterar nenhuma configuração, clique em Concluir.
Este procedimento força a conversão do texto em números, muitas vezes resolvendo o problema rapidamente.
Método 4: Utilizar funções de limpeza de dados
Dados com espaços ou caracteres invisíveis podem prejudicar a conversão. Para limpá-los, utilize funções como:
TIRARESPACOS()— Remove espaços extras:
=TIRARESPACOS(A1)SUBSTITUIR()— Substitui caracteres inválidos ou indevidos:
=SUBSTITUIR(A1;";";".")Após limpar os dados, aplique a conversão com um dos métodos anteriores.
Método 5: Usar Power Query
Para grandes volumes de dados, o Power Query é uma ferramenta poderosa para transformar suas fontes de dados.
Como usar:
- Selecione os seus dados.
- Vá até a aba Dados e clique em Obter Dados → De Tabela/Intervalo.
- No editor do Power Query, selecione a coluna desejada.
- Clique com o botão direito e escolha Alterar Tipo → Número Inteiro ou Decimal.
- Clique em OK e depois em Carregar para atualizar sua planilha.
Mais informações em este tutorial do Microsoft Learn.
Método 6: Macros para conversão automática
Para usuários avançados, criar uma macro que detecta células com texto numérico e converte automaticamente pode fazer toda diferença na automação de tarefas repetitivas.
| Método | Vantagens | Aplicação Recomendada |
|---|---|---|
| Converter em Número pelo aviso | Fácil e rápido para poucos dados | Pequenas planilhas |
| Multiplicar por 1 | Simples, eficiente e de baixo custo de implementação | Dados pontuais |
| Função VALOR() | Converte textos específicos em valores numéricos | Quando há formatação inconsistente |
| Texto para Colunas | Rápido em listas e colunas inteiras | Grandes volumes em colunas |
| Power Query | Automático, ideal para grandes volumes de dados | Bases de dados e integrações complexas |
1. Por que meu dado em Excel está como texto mesmo parecendo um número?
Resposta: Pode ser por espaços invisíveis, formatação incorreta ou importação de dados de fontes externas, que muitas vezes geram esse problema.
2. Como evitar que o Excel interprete meus números como texto?
Resposta: Certifique-se de configurar a formatação das células como Número antes de inserir os dados, e evite copiar e colar dados de fontes externas sem limpar o conteúdo.
3. Posso automatizar a conversão de texto para número?
Resposta: Sim, utilizando macros, Power Query ou funções dinâmicas, é possível automatizar esse processo para grandes conjuntos de dados.
4. O que fazer se a fórmula VALOR() não funcionar?
Resposta: Verifique se há caracteres invisíveis, espaços ou símbolos não numéricos no dado. Use a função TIRARESPACOS() antes de aplicar VALOR().
Converter texto em número no Excel é uma tarefa fundamental para garantir a precisão de suas análises e cálculos. Conhecendo as diversas técnicas, desde as mais simples até as mais avançadas, você pode otimizar seus processos de trabalho e evitar erros comuns que podem comprometer seus resultados.
Lembre-se sempre de verificar a origem dos seus dados e adotar práticas de limpeza e validação. Com as ferramentas e métodos apresentados neste guia, sua experiência com o Excel será mais eficiente e produtiva.
Para aprofundar seu conhecimento, recomendamos explorar os recursos oficiais do Microsoft Excel e plataformas de cursos especializados.
- Microsoft Support. Converter textos em números no Excel.
- Curso de Excel Avançado - Udemy. Power Query e Macros.
Gostou do guia? Compartilhe com colegas e otimize seus dados no Excel!
MDBF